Description
When a hereditary cancer threat echoes her mother’s journey, one woman chooses to rewrite her story—crafting a radiant memoir about embracing life’s precious moments and finding strength in the infinite power of family love.
Tiffany Graham Charkosky was eleven years old when her mother, Julie, died. Eighteen years later, she discovers that the genetic mutation that took her mother has been passed down to Tiffany herself. But with this devastating news, Tiffany finds a certain strength in hope, resilience, and knowledge. She will fight for her family’s future.
In this intimate memoir, Tiffany shares her challenging journey forward, mapping out a plan for preventative screenings, genetic testing, and surgeries, as well as a reflective journey into the past as traumatic memories of her mother’s illness and death resurface. Memories, too, of an indomitable love that informed Tiffany’s adolescence, and her own motherhood, and would give Tiffany an optimistic understanding of just how precious even the smallest moments in life can be.
Now, thriving years beyond the age that claimed her mother, Tiffany embraces each day with fierce intention—her path illuminated by vigilant self-care, deep gratitude, and a family bond that proves the human spirit can transcend its darkest fears.
